Handover — GraphLens Visualizer

Taking over from me on GraphLens, the dependency graph visualizer for the Perrow build system. Rendering runs on the Calder cluster; the layout worker restarts itself nightly, so ignore the 02:00 blip in dashboards. Most support tickets are stale-cache complaints — point users at the refresh toggle. The admin console is behind the usual SSO, but the offline recovery account is still active for emergencies. If SSO is down and you need that account, use the passphrase below.

strongbox words: ulamir-ulaix

Attendees: R. Calloway, M. Ostrander, T. Venn. The committee reviewed the proposed sale of the Kestrel Logistics unit. Due diligence materials were confirmed complete, and the valuation range prepared by the internal team was deemed defensible. Finance is asked to model working-capital adjustments under both closing scenarios and flag any tax exposure by Friday. All discussions remain restricted to this group. Further detail on the intended use of proceeds is recorded in the confidential note that follows.

confidential, tajof-tadug: Project Norius slips by a full year because of the tooling delay.

Subject: Bloom filter gating on the Marrowvale KV tier

Hi team,

As of this week, all reads against the Marrowvale key-value store pass through a bloom filter sized for roughly 80 million keys at a 0.5% false-positive rate. Plugin authors should treat a filter miss as authoritative absence and skip the backing fetch entirely. Filter snapshots rotate nightly. To pull the current snapshot from the partner sync endpoint, authenticate with the token below.

login token, yajeg-fawif: eyJhbGciOiJIUzI1NiIsInR5cCI6IkpXVCJ9.eyJzdWIiOiIEdPQYnZXaZIn0.HSRTnYZBx0Qc

## Changed defaults

Heads up: the Ledgerline tax-rate lookup cache now defaults to a 15-minute TTL instead of 24 hours. Turns out rates in the Veldt County sandbox were going stale mid-demo, which was embarrassing. Eviction is now LRU rather than FIFO, and the cache warms on boot. If you're reviewing, check that nothing hardcodes the old TTL. The new defaults land as follows.

deployment values, bajop-taweg:
holwyn:
  log_level: debug
  metrics_host: metrics.holwyn.zemvarsys.internal
  pool_size: 32